我有一些方法,应该在某些输入上调用System.exit()。不幸的是,测试这些用例会导致JUnit终止!将方法调用放在新线程中似乎没有帮助,因为System.exit()终止JVM,而不仅仅是当前线程。有什么共同的模式来处理这个问题吗?例如,我可以用存根代替System.exit()吗?

[编辑]所讨论的类实际上是一个命令行工具,我试图在JUnit中测试它。也许JUnit根本不是适合这项工作的工具?欢迎对补充回归测试工具提出建议(最好能与JUnit和EclEmma很好地集成)。

实际上,您可以模拟或排除该系统。exit方法,在JUnit测试中。

例如,使用JMockit你可以这样写(也有其他方法):

@Test
public void mockSystemExit(@Mocked("exit") System mockSystem)
{
    // Called by code under test:
    System.exit(); // will not exit the program
}

编辑:替代测试(使用最新的JMockit API),它不允许任何代码在调用System.exit(n)后运行:

@Test(expected = EOFException.class)
public void checkingForSystemExitWhileNotAllowingCodeToContinueToRun() {
    new Expectations(System.class) {{ System.exit(anyInt); result = new EOFException(); }};

    // From the code under test:
    System.exit(1);
    System.out.println("This will never run (and not exit either)");
}

Another technique here is to introduce additional code into the (hopefully small number of) places where the logic does the System.exit(). This additional code then avoids doing the System.exit() when the logic is being called as part of unit test. For example, define a package private constant like TEST_MODE which is normally false. Then have the unit test code set this true and add logic to the code under test to check for that case and bypass the System.exit call and instead throw an exception that the unit test logic can catch. 如何注入一个“ExitManager”到这个方法:

public interface ExitManager {
    void exit(int exitCode);
}

public class ExitManagerImpl implements ExitManager {
    public void exit(int exitCode) {
        System.exit(exitCode);
    }
}

public class ExitManagerMock implements ExitManager {
    public bool exitWasCalled;
    public int exitCode;
    public void exit(int exitCode) {
        exitWasCalled = true;
        this.exitCode = exitCode;
    }
}

public class MethodsCallExit {
    public void CallsExit(ExitManager exitManager) {
        // whatever
        if (foo) {
            exitManager.exit(42);
        }
        // whatever
    }
}

生产代码使用ExitManagerImpl,测试代码使用ExitManagerMock,可以检查是否调用了exit()以及使用哪个退出代码。

快速查看api,可以看到System。Exit可以抛出异常,特别是当securitymanager禁止关闭vm时。也许一个解决方案是安装这样一个管理器。

SecurityManager解决方案有一个小问题。一些方法,如JFrame。exitOnClose,也调用SecurityManager.checkExit。在我的应用程序中,我不希望这个调用失败,所以我使用了

Class[] stack = getClassContext();
if (stack[1] != JFrame.class && !okToExit) throw new ExitException();
super.checkExit(status);

我们在代码库中使用的一个技巧是将对System.exit()的调用封装在Runnable impl中,该方法默认使用该impl。为了单元测试,我们设置了一个不同的模拟Runnable。就像这样:

private static final Runnable DEFAULT_ACTION = new Runnable(){
  public void run(){
    System.exit(0);
  }
};

public void foo(){ 
  this.foo(DEFAULT_ACTION);
}

/* package-visible only for unit testing */
void foo(Runnable action){   
  // ...some stuff...   
  action.run(); 
}

...以及JUnit测试方法……

public void testFoo(){   
  final AtomicBoolean actionWasCalled = new AtomicBoolean(false);   
  fooObject.foo(new Runnable(){
    public void run(){
      actionWasCalled.set(true);
    }   
  });   
  assertTrue(actionWasCalled.get()); 
}
